Description

This security bulletin contains information about 2 secuirty vulnerabilities.


1) Use-after-free (CVE-ID: CVE-2021-46141)

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to crash the application.

The vulnerability exists due to a use-after-free error when parsing URI in uriFreeUriMembers and uriMakeOwner in uriparser. A remote attacker can trick the victim to open a specially crafted URI, trigger a use-after-free error and crash the application that us using the affected library.


2) Use-after-free (CVE-ID: CVE-2021-46142)

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to crash the application.

The vulnerability exists due to a use-after-free error when parsing URI in uriNormalizeSyntax in uriparser. A remote attacker can trick the victim to open a specially crafted URI, trigger a use-after-free error and crash the application that us using the affected library.
